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ger slabs require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Condition of the Slab: Slabs with significant cracks or damage will cost more to repair.
- Type of Repair Needed: Simple sealing is cheaper than extensive resurfacing or replacement.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may incur additional labor costs.
- Local Climate: Weather conditions in Chapel Hill, NC, can affect the frequency and type of maintenance required.
- Material Costs: Prices for concrete and other materials can vary, impacting the total cost.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Chapel Hill, NC, will influence the overall expense.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Chapel Hill, NC) |
---|---|
Crack Sealing | $150 - $300 |
Surface Cleaning | $100 - $250 |
Resurfacing | $3 - $5 per square foot |
Full Replacement | $6 - $10 per square foot |
Waterproofing | $500 - $1,000 |
Joint Repair | $200 - $400 |
Leveling (Mudjacking) | $500 - $1,200 |
